Vietnam – a responsible member of international human rights conventions
More than 10 years ago, as the rotating Chair of the UN Security Council, Vietnam presided over and promoted two key initiatives, the Presidential Declaration on "Children and Armed Conflict" and Resolution 1889 on "Women and peace and security". Vietnam is one of three developing countries that turned a draft provision on "international cooperation" into a main article in the draft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ities, as the basis for developing countries discuss and draft the above Convention. … [Read more...] about Vietnam – a responsible member of international human rights conventions
Ministry of Information and Communications strives to contribute to protecting children’s rights in cyberspace
According to reports from relevant agencies and organizations at the National Assembly's Supervisory Mission conference held earlier this year, Vietnam is among the countries with the largest number of Internet users in the world, with 64 million users, accounting for 66% of the population. One third of them are adolescents and young people between the ages of 15 and 24 and each day more than 720,000 pictures of child abuse are posted online, with most of them being images of violence and sexual abuse. … [Read more...] about Ministry of Information and Communications strives to contribute to protecting children’s rights in cyberspace
Exploring the Vietnam Air Defense – Air Force Museum
73 big artifacts are displayed scientifically in the outdoor exhibition section. The indoor exhibition or the main building is designed with solemn dome representing a symbol of Vietnamese peaceful sky. In order to effectively defend the Motherland's airspace, over the past 50 years, the air defense and air force has fought, won and continuously developed. In the middle of the building is the statue of President Ho Chi Minh.
